Vaccine Providers in Eastern CT Focusing on Outreach and Education

More than 70% of all adults have received the first dose of the COVID-19 vaccine in Connecticut, becoming the first state in the U.S. to reach this benchmark. As the state hits another vaccine milestone, some providers say the work is far from over.

We are okay now, but we are not there yet, said Robert Miller, director of health for the Eastern Highlands Health District.

Hundreds scrambling for vaccines in Eastern Connecticut after hospitals cancel appointments

Mikaela Coady, a physician assistant with Priority Urgent Care of Ellington, gives Lea Trombley, 90, of Vernon, a first dose of the Moderna COVID-19 vaccine at a clinic at St. Bernard Church in the Rockville section of Vernon Thursday, Jan. 28. The one-day clinic was set up in partnership with the town of Vernon in an effort to reach out to the community to make it easier for seniors age 75 and over to get the vaccine. They dispensed 100 doses.
A large group of elderly residents are scrambling to find clinics where they can get their second vaccination shots after two hospitals in Eastern Connecticut abruptly canceled their appointments this week. ....
